Rapid Absorption and GH Pulse Kinetics
Following subcutaneous administration, ipamorelin produces a discrete GH pulse that mimics the amplitude and duration of endogenous GH secretory episodes. • Subcutaneous Tmax is 15-30 minutes, with peak plasma ipamorelin concentrations followed by a terminal elimination half-life of approximately 2 hours. • GH release begins within 10 minutes of administration, peaks at 30-40 minutes, and returns to baseline by approximately 3 hours — producing a single, clean GH pulse per dose. • No accumulation occurs with repeated dosing. Each injection produces an independent GH secretory episode, preserving the pulsatile pattern that maintains GH receptor sensitivity.
Physicochemical and PK profile
- Molecular Formula
- C38H49N9O5
- Molecular Weight
- 711.85 g/mol
- CAS Number
- 170851-70-4
- Half-Life
- Approximately 2 hours
- Sequence
- Aib-His-D-2-Nal-D-Phe-Lys-NH2
- Solubility
- Soluble in water and bacteriostatic water
- Storage
- Store lyophilized peptide at -20°C. Reconstituted solution at 2-8°C.
